SIPG win Shanghai derby to go top of CSL

Monday, August 24 2015 by SNTV
  • SuggestedLeadIn: Shanghai SIPG come from a goal down to win 2-1 against Shanghai Shenhua in the local derby to go top of the Chinese Super League (23rd August 2015)

    Script: Shanghai SIPG came from behind to win 2-1 against their city rivals Shanghai Shenhua in the Chinese Super League on Sunday.

    Looking for revenge after Shenhua prevailed in their FA cup quarter finals just four days earlier, SIPG looked to be going for a loss again as the home side were awarded a penalty in the 18th minute. The guilty culprit was Cai Huikang who was caught handling the ball in the box.

    Tim Cahill stepped up, and made no mistake with this one, sending goalie Yan Junling the other way to open the score.

    SIPG retaliated in the second half. Ghanaian international Asamoah Gyan demonstrated a lethal right-foot finish into the bottom corner to make it one-all in the 65th minute.

    And they proceeded to take the lead just 6 minutes later .Shi Ke's back-flick from his right foot deflected off Mohamed Sissoko and the ball landed inside the net.

    The game ended 2-1 and Sven-Goran Erikssons side advance to the top of the league, leaving Shenhua trailing behind on 6th.
